About This Item
Garden City, NY: Doubleday & Company, Inc, 1956. Hardcover. 12mo; pp 222; G; greenish beige pictorial spine with green and red text; later printing; missing dust jacket; cloth has moderate wear to exterior; text block has slight toning; minor smudges to exterior edges; slight damp staining to tail edges toward middle of text; tight binding;. 1329890.
